Edited by: Khaladan on 12/10/2007 19:17:50 Here is a setup I have been using for the last week. It has served me very well. The low-end faction stuff is for bling value as I finally caved in and bought some last weekend, feel free to replace with TII equivalents.
Note that this setup is -only- for missions vs. Blood Raiders and Sanshas (I decline anything else). Never tried it in Guristas/Serpentis/Angels missions but I suspect it would be at best a masochistic exercise.
Highs: 8x Mega Pulse II w/ Scorch/MF/UV <- (for cruisers who get close while you were smoking BSes) Mids: 1x Shadow Serpentis Tracking Computer, 2x Cap Recharger II, 1x Heavy Cap Booster w/ 800s <- (this is for emergencies - usually not needed, but gives added security) Lows: 2x Armor Thermic Hardener II, 1x Armor EM Hardener II, 1x Amarr Navy Large Armor Repairer, 3x True Sansha Heat Sink
Rigs: 3x CCC I
For drones I carry Hobgoblin IIs to kill frigs while I pewpew BSes and cruisers. Hammerhead IIs are then deployed when all light frigs are dead, for killing larger frigs and cruisers who get close.

Originally by: Therese Law why?
cause t2 crystals generally suck, because they burn out fast and cost a fair chunk of change.
Conflag is extremely bad because it ruins your tracking, and it's close range at that. You kind of shoot yourself in the foot. With Navy Ammo out there it makes conflag useless, It's rather cheap for how long they last.
Scorch is the exception since it provides both DPS and Range for pulse lasers, it allows pulse lasers to have the dmg of Gamma, but the Range of Radio.
